What Should I Consider When Choosing the Best Cooler for the i5 8400?
When choosing the best cooler for the i5 8400, several factors should be considered to ensure optimal performance and compatibility.
- Cooling Performance: The cooler’s ability to dissipate heat efficiently is crucial for maintaining optimal CPU temperatures during heavy workloads or gaming sessions. Look for coolers with high thermal performance ratings and adequate airflow design.
- Compatibility: Ensure that the cooler is compatible with the i5 8400’s socket type (LGA 1151) and that it fits within your case dimensions. Check the cooler’s height and the motherboard layout to prevent any installation issues.
- Noise Levels: Consider the noise produced by the cooler under load. Some high-performance coolers can be quite loud, while others are designed for silent operation, so select one that meets your noise tolerance preferences.
- Easy Installation: Look for coolers that come with user-friendly mounting systems and clear instructions. A straightforward installation process can save time and prevent mistakes during setup.
- Price: Determine your budget before selecting a cooler, as prices can vary significantly. Balance between cost and performance to find a cooler that offers the best value for your needs.
- Brand Reputation: Research brands known for producing reliable and effective coolers. A reputable manufacturer often provides better build quality and customer support, ensuring a satisfactory experience.

How Can Upgrading Your Cooler Improve Your i5 8400 Experience?
Upgrading your cooler can significantly enhance your i5 8400 experience in several ways:
-
Thermal Performance: The Intel i5 8400 is capable of running high workloads. A more efficient cooler keeps temperatures lower during intense gaming or processing tasks, preventing thermal throttling and ensuring stable performance.
-
Noise Levels: Many stock coolers can be quite noisy under load. A quality aftermarket cooler often features better acoustic design, providing a quieter operation without compromising on cooling efficiency.
-
Overclocking Potential: While the i5 8400 is generally not known for overclocking, having a robust cooler allows for some headroom if you choose to tweak settings. This can lead to slight performance gains in specific scenarios.
-
Longevity: Self-contained cooling solutions, particularly air coolers or liquid cooling systems, can increase the longevity of your components. By maintaining ideal temperatures, your CPU and surrounding parts face less wear and tear.
-
Aesthetics: Many aftermarket coolers come with customizable RGB lighting and sleek designs that can enhance the visual appeal of your build, adding a personal touch.
Investing in a quality cooler can vastly improve both the performance and enjoyment of using your i5 8400.
